怎么把excel里面数字移出来

怎么把excel里面数字移出来

要将Excel里的数字移出来,可以使用多种方法,包括复制粘贴、使用公式、宏或VBA、导出数据等方法。其中最简单和常用的方法是复制粘贴。本文将详细介绍这些方法及其具体应用。

一、复制粘贴

复制粘贴是最直接、最简单的方法,适用于大多数情况下的数据移出需求。其主要步骤如下:

1.选择数据区域

首先,打开Excel文件,选择需要复制的数据区域。你可以通过点击并拖动鼠标来选择一整块数据区域,或者按住Ctrl键来选择不连续的单元格。

2.复制数据

选择好数据后,右键点击选中的区域,选择“复制”,或者使用快捷键Ctrl+C

3.粘贴数据

打开目标文件或应用程序,如另一个Excel文件、Word文档或文本编辑器,右键点击并选择“粘贴”或使用快捷键Ctrl+V。这样,数据就被成功移出来了。

二、使用公式

有时,你可能需要对数据进行一些处理后再移出,这时可以使用Excel的公式来达到目的。

1.使用“VALUE”公式

如果数据是以文本形式存在,可以使用VALUE公式将其转换为数值。比如,假设数据在A1单元格中,公式为:

=VALUE(A1)

2.使用“TEXT”公式

如果需要将数值转换为特定格式的文本,可以使用TEXT公式。比如,将数值1234.56转换为货币格式,公式为:

=TEXT(A1,"$#,##0.00")

三、使用宏或VBA

对于复杂的数据处理和大批量数据的移出,可以使用Excel的宏或VBA(Visual Basic for Applications)。

1.录制宏

Excel提供了录制宏的功能,可以记录你的操作步骤并生成对应的VBA代码。打开Excel,依次点击“开发工具”->“录制宏”,完成操作后点击“停止录制”。

2.编写VBA代码

对于更复杂的需求,可以直接编写VBA代码。打开Excel的VBA编辑器(按Alt+F11),在模块中编写代码。以下是一个简单的VBA示例,用于将A列的数据复制到B列:

Sub CopyData()

Dim LastRow As Long

LastRow = Cells(Rows.Count, 1).End(xlUp).Row

Range("A1:A" & LastRow).Copy Destination:=Range("B1")

End Sub

四、导出数据

Excel还提供了多种导出数据的功能,可以将数据导出为不同的文件格式,如CSV、TXT、PDF等。

1.导出为CSV文件

CSV文件是常用的数据交换格式,几乎所有应用程序都支持。依次点击“文件”->“另存为”,选择“CSV(逗号分隔)(*.csv)”格式,点击“保存”。

2.导出为TXT文件

TXT文件是纯文本格式,适用于简单的数据记录。依次点击“文件”->“另存为”,选择“文本(制表符分隔)(*.txt)”格式,点击“保存”。

3.导出为PDF文件

如果需要共享数据而不希望别人修改,可以导出为PDF文件。依次点击“文件”->“另存为”,选择“PDF(*.pdf)”格式,点击“保存”。

五、使用数据连接或导入工具

对于经常需要移动或同步的数据,可以使用数据连接或导入工具,如SQL Server、Power BI等。

1.使用SQL Server

如果你有SQL Server的访问权限,可以通过SQL查询将Excel数据导入数据库。打开SQL Server Management Studio,编写并执行如下查询:

BULK INSERT YourDatabase.YourTable

FROM 'C:pathtoyourfile.csv'

WITH

(

FIELDTERMINATOR = ',',

ROWTERMINATOR = 'n'

)

2.使用Power BI

Power BI是微软提供的数据分析工具,可以方便地将Excel数据导入并进行分析。打开Power BI,点击“获取数据”->“Excel”,选择你的Excel文件并导入数据。

六、使用Python进行数据处理

Python是一种强大的编程语言,特别适合数据处理和分析任务。可以使用pandas库来读取和处理Excel数据。

1.安装pandas库

首先,需要安装pandas库。打开命令行,执行以下命令:

pip install pandas

2.编写Python脚本

编写Python脚本,读取Excel文件并处理数据。以下是一个简单的示例,将Excel数据读取并保存为CSV文件:

import pandas as pd

读取Excel文件

df = pd.read_excel('path/to/your/file.xlsx')

进行数据处理(如果需要)

df['NewColumn'] = df['OldColumn'] * 2

保存为CSV文件

df.to_csv('path/to/your/output.csv', index=False)

七、使用在线工具

如果你不想安装软件或编写代码,可以使用在线工具来移出Excel数据。

1.Google Sheets

Google Sheets是一个免费的在线表格工具,支持Excel文件的导入和导出。登录Google账户,打开Google Sheets,点击“文件”->“导入”,选择你的Excel文件。完成编辑后,可以点击“文件”->“下载”,选择所需格式。

2.Online Convert

Online Convert是一个免费的在线转换工具,支持多种文件格式的转换。打开Online Convert网站,选择“转换为CSV”或其他格式,上传你的Excel文件并进行转换。

八、使用第三方软件

除了Excel自身的功能外,还有许多第三方软件可以帮助你移出数据,如Tableau、Alteryx、SAS等。

1.Tableau

Tableau是一款强大的数据可视化工具,支持Excel数据的导入和处理。打开Tableau,点击“连接”->“Microsoft Excel”,选择你的Excel文件并导入数据。完成数据处理后,可以导出为多种格式,如CSV、PDF等。

2.Alteryx

Alteryx是一款数据分析和处理工具,提供了丰富的数据处理功能。打开Alteryx,点击“文件”->“打开”,选择你的Excel文件并导入数据。使用Alteryx提供的工具进行数据处理后,可以导出为多种格式。

九、使用API接口

如果你需要将Excel数据集成到其他系统中,可以使用API接口进行数据传输。

1.使用Rest API

许多现代应用程序提供了Rest API接口,可以通过HTTP请求与之交互。可以编写脚本,读取Excel数据并通过API接口发送到目标系统。

2.使用Graph API

微软提供了Graph API,可以用于访问和操作Office 365的数据,包括Excel文件。可以编写脚本,使用Graph API读取和处理Excel数据。

十、总结

将Excel里的数字移出来的方法有很多,选择合适的方法取决于具体的需求和场景。复制粘贴、使用公式、宏或VBA、导出数据是最常用的方法,适用于大多数情况下的数据移出需求。使用数据连接或导入工具、Python、在线工具、第三方软件、API接口则适用于更复杂的数据处理和集成需求。

通过本文的详细介绍,相信你已经掌握了多种方法来将Excel里的数字移出来,可以根据具体需求选择最适合的方法。希望这些方法能够帮助你提高工作效率,更好地处理和分析数据。

相关问答FAQs:

1. 为什么我无法将Excel中的数字移出来?
如果您无法将Excel中的数字移出来,可能是由于以下原因:

  • 您没有选择正确的方法或工具来移动数字。
  • 您可能没有正确地选择单元格或区域来移动数字。
  • 数字可能被格式化为文本,导致无法被移动。

2. 如何将Excel中的数字移动到其他位置?
要将Excel中的数字移动到其他位置,您可以使用以下方法之一:

  • 选择要移动的单元格或区域,然后使用剪切命令(Ctrl + X)将其剪切到目标位置。
  • 选择要移动的单元格或区域,然后右键单击并选择"剪切"选项,然后将其粘贴到目标位置。
  • 您还可以使用拖放功能,将选定的单元格或区域拖动到目标位置。

3. 为什么我移动的Excel数字显示为0或错误的值?
如果您移动的Excel数字显示为0或错误的值,可能是由于以下原因:

  • 您可能不小心将数字移动到了错误的位置,导致原来的单元格或区域为空或包含其他值。
  • 移动后,目标位置的单元格格式可能与原来的单元格格式不同,导致数字被格式化为不同的样式或精度,从而显示错误的值。
  • 如果移动的数字是通过公式计算得出的,目标位置可能没有正确的引用或数据源,导致计算结果不正确。

请确保在移动数字之前,仔细选择和检查目标位置,并确保目标位置的单元格格式和计算公式正确。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4314119

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部